MAIN DIRECTIONS AND DEVELOPMENT OF ARTIFICIAL INTELLIGENCE IN THE CONSTRUCTION INDUSTRY

Artificial intelligence, construction industry, innovative technologies, construction, life, structuresAbstract
This research paper analyzes the integration of artificial intelligence with current technologies. The possibilities and methods of integration with modern innovations are revealed, according to the studied and analyzed information from scientific sources around the world. The result of integration and possibilities of further development are demonstrated. A detailed description of the disadvantages and advantages of applying innovative technologies with integrated artificial intelligence in the construction industry is provided. The writing of this paper serves to familiarize both the scientific community and the civilian population with the possibilities and prospects of development of the construction industry through the introduction of artificial intelligence technology.
Relevance: the study of current and effective technologies that have proven themselves with a positive side in the construction industry. Analysis of their implementation and use in modern realities.
The aim of the research: to study the currently demanded technologies in the world construction practice with the influence of artificial intelligence on them, to consider in detail the efficiency of use in terms of economy, preservation of ecology and natural resources, ensuring safe labor activity, the possibility of further modernization and development with the provision of both disadvantages and advantages.
Materials and methods: study of scientific literature, research papers, Internet sources, private channels and opinions of active enthusiasts interested in and working on the process of implementation and development of innovative technologies.
Results and conclusions: the methodology of introduction and use of modern technologies in the construction industry is outlined, advantages and disadvantages of innovations are described. The basic concepts of modern technologies, their essence and demand in the world are studied, the necessity of their application and exploitation is described.
The purpose of the research article is to inform and familiarize both the scientific community and the civilian population with the work done to study and describe both the importance and effectiveness of the application of modern technology in the construction field, providing personal guidance according to the examples given.
